Rooting of Peach Cuttings Influenced by Cultivars and Hormonal Changes during the Rooting of Hardwood Cuttings
|
|
|
|
Abstract
|
|
|
1. Among the cultivars tested, the semi-hardwood cuttings of `Yumyeong¢¥ and `Nunome Wase¢¥, and hardwood cuttings of `Nurakata Wase¢¥ and `Sunaga Wase¢¥ showed good rooting results. `Cardinal¢¥ and `Ambergem¢¥ showed poor root development in cases of both semihardwood cuttings and hardwood cuttings.
2. Based on the bioassay results obtained with mung bean cuttings for 3 stages of rooting tested in different Rfs of the chromatogram, the concentration level of auxin or auxin-like substances) was the highest at the root initiation stage and then lowered with the elongation of the newly formed roots.
3. Easy-to-root cultivars, `Yumyeong¢¥ and `Sunaga Wase¢¥ appeared to accumulate endogenous auxin or auxin-like substance much faster than those difficult-to-root cultivars along with the rooting, suggesting a close relationship between the rate of auxin accumulation and the rooting.
